Accident lawyers, sometimes referred to as personal injury attorneys, specialize in cases where individuals have been physically or psychologically injured due to the negligence or wrongdoing of another party. In Virginia, these legal professionals play a crucial role in ensuring that victims receive fair compensation for their injuries, lost wages, and other damages. The process, however, is not as straightforward as one might hope, making the expertise of a seasoned lawyer invaluable.
When considering why you might need an accident lawyer, it's essential to understand that these professionals bring a wealth of knowledge and experience to the table. They are adept at dealing with insurance companies, negotiating settlements, and if necessary, taking a case to trial. Insurance companies often aim to minimize payouts, and without proper representation, victims may find themselves at a disadvantage. An accident lawyer serves as an advocate for your rights, ensuring that you are not shortchanged during settlement negotiations.
Choosing the right lawyer can significantly influence the outcome of your case. In Virginia, many lawyers offer free initial consultations, allowing you to discuss the specifics of your situation and evaluate whether the lawyer is a good fit for your needs. It's recommended to prepare a list of questions to ask during this meeting, such as their experience with similar cases, their approach to handling claims, and their fee structure.
